#fa2bf1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a2bf1 is composed of 98% red, 16.9%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.8% magenta, 3.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 302.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 57.5%. #fa2bf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#f500e3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#fa2bf1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120011 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a2bf1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#968f96 is the less saturated color, while #fa2bf1 is the most saturated one.
